Transaction 59c76049c6726eb2fa29a743b529039b796925e7f07d668ac27579a06c13b1ae
1 Input
1 Output
-
59c76049c6726eb2fa29a743b529039b796925e7f07d668ac27579a06c13b1ae:0
- value
- 455030
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 60c9612df0b2f13a4636e714ebc9ff20196c8a2a OP_EQUAL
- address
- 3AWn34Rhc4bio95h8uHHJHFWxqm8hLYpnx